Savory Christmas Tree Appetizer, cute and fun festive appetizer, no cooking, is the perfect Christmas Eve dinner. Easy to prepare and quick.
This Christmas appetizer idea is cute, simple and can be whipped up in less than 30 minutes. We know that appetizers are often the first impression of any party, so if you are looking for something that looks impressive, but it’s also easy to make, give this recipe a try.
I used sandwich long bread, the one without the crust. I cut them with star-shaped cookie cutters of different sizes, then I filled each single layer (3 in total) with spreadable cheese cream, slices of mozzarella and raw salami.

Steps
1)
First, delicately remove the slices of bread from the package, place them on a cutting board and with 3 cut star-shaped biscuits of different sizes, cut out the stars.
Then, cut out the stars from the slices of salami . Press the mold firmly and, before removing it, lift the excess part, the one outside the mold: in this way you will be able to obtain precise shapes. If that’s not enough, help yourself with a sharp knife.
Proceed in the same way with the slices of mozzarella. I recommend mozzarella already cut into slices (like the one in the photo), not the fresh one, otherwise it would release too much water.
2)
Meanwhile, prepare the cream cheese: put the philadelphia (or the spreadable cheese you prefer) in a small bowl and, with a fork, mix it well. Here, if you want, you can add some thinly chopped, always cut thinly. arugula or chives.
Pour the cream into a piping bag with the nozzle you prefer (I had a star shaped one).
3)
At this point, you can begin to shape the trees. Then, take the largest bread star , cover it with the cream to the cheese (you can also spread it if you prefer), then add the star of mozzarella (do not match the tips) and finally, the one with the salami. Place a bit of spreadable cream in the center and continue with the other layers.
So, overlap the middle bread star, the cream cheese, mozzarella and salami and finished with a smaller star of bread.
Stick the tree with a skewer, decorate with rosemary needles and pomegranate arils and serve. Here they are. The Savory Christmas Tree Appetizer is ready. Enjoy!

Storage
You can keep the Savory Christmas Tree Appetizer in the refrigerator for 1 day, closed in an airtight container.
Tips and Tricks
– Cheese: you can replace the Philadelphia cheese with the spreadable cream you prefer. As well as sliced mozzarella. Depending on your tastes (or what you have in the fridge), you can use sliced Emmenthal or provola.
– To use them as placeholders, create labels with the guest’s name written on them (or simply “best wishes”), glue them on the toothpick and place each individual tree on the plate, on the festively decorated table.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)
Can I replace salami with other cold cuts?
Yes, sure. You can replace it with the ones you prefer (cooked ham, raw ham, mortadella, speck …) or also with salmon or vegetables instead.
